The Growth And Yield of Aluminium Tolerant Maize Varieties With The Addition of Cow Manure

Abstract

Maize (Zea mays L.) is a strategic food commodity that supports food security and the national economy. However, corn productivity on suboptimal land is often limited by low soil fertility due to acidity and aluminum (Al) toxicity. This study aimed to identify aluminum-tolerant corn varieties under AlCl₃ stress conditions and evaluate their growth and yield on suboptimal land with the addition of cow manure. The study was conducted in two stages. The first stage involved selecting aluminum-tolerant corn varieties using a nutrient culture with a factorial Completely Randomized Design (CRD), involving six corn varieties and two AlCl₃ concentrations (0 ppm and 180 ppm). The results of the first stage indicated that the P32, Bisi 18, and Lamuru varieties were classified as aluminum-tolerant, while the Sukmaraga variety was classified as sensitive but described as adaptable to acidic soils. The second stage was a field trial using a factorial Randomized Block Design (RBD) with four selected corn varieties and three doses of cow manure. The data obtained were tested for F at a significance level of 5% if the Fhit value > F table and continued with Duncan's Multiple Range Test (DMRT). The results showed that two corn varieties (P32 and Bisi 18) provided the best growth, and the results were seen from the length of the cob, the number of cobs, the weight of peeled cobs, and the potential yield per hectare.
